The Most Popular Custom Home Floor Plans Maryland Homeowners Are Choosing in 2025

Choosing the right floor plan is one of the most important steps when building a custom home. Maryland homeowners in 2025 are prioritizing layouts that maximize space, comfort, natural light, and family connection. Whether you’re building in Parkton, Baltimore County, or anywhere across Northern Maryland, today’s most in-demand floor plans share several features that support modern living.

Here are the most popular custom home layouts Maryland homeowners are requesting this year.

1. Open-Concept Main Levels

Open kitchens, dining areas, and living rooms remain top choices because they create spacious, connected environments. Homeowners want clear sightlines, great flow for entertaining, and shared spaces that bring families together.

2. First-Floor Primary Suites

A growing number of Maryland homeowners prefer primary suites on the main level. This layout supports aging in place, improves convenience, and offers a quiet retreat away from upstairs traffic.

3. Dedicated Home Offices

Remote and hybrid work are now long-term realities. Many custom home designs now include one or two home offices, private work nooks, or flexible rooms that can shift between work and study spaces.

4. Large Functional Kitchens With Walk-In Pantries

The kitchen is still the heart of the home. Popular features include large islands, double ovens, custom cabinetry, and walk-in pantries designed for storage and organization.

5. Three- and Four-Bedroom Upper Levels

Families with children prefer layouts where bedrooms are grouped upstairs. These levels typically include additional bathrooms, lofts, or open flex spaces for homework, lounging, or play.

6. Mudrooms and Family Entry Spaces

Practical storage is essential in Maryland homes. Mudrooms with built-in cubbies, benches, coat storage, and durable flooring make daily routines easier, especially for families with busy lifestyles.

7. Finished Basements With Purpose

Basements are no longer generic storage areas. Today’s designs often include guest suites, gyms, playrooms, home theaters, bars, or second living rooms. Finished basements significantly increase usable space and long-term value.

8. Outdoor Living Spaces

Many Maryland homeowners want covered porches, screened patios, expansive decks, or outdoor kitchens. These spaces extend the home’s living area and provide more room for entertaining during warmer months.

9. Multi-Generational Floor Plans

In-law suites, secondary living areas, and private bedroom wings are increasingly popular. These layouts offer independence and comfort for extended families living under one roof.

10. Energy-Efficient and Smart Layouts

Floor plans now integrate natural light, efficient window placement, improved insulation, and smart home technology. These decisions lower energy costs and make the home more functional.
